Description

The new kro cli publish command is useful to publish an OCI image into container registries like docker hub, aws, gcr, etc....

Usage

kro package -f [FILE] -r [REGISTRY_URL] -u [USER_NAME] -p [PASSWORD]

Flags:

Shorthand Flag Usage
-f --file Path to the ResourceGroupDefinition file
-r --ref Remote reference to publish the OCI image to (e.g., 'ghcr.io/user/repo:tag')
-u --username Username for the remote registry (Optional)
-p --password Password for the remote registry (Optional)

Note: If username or password is not provided via flags the cli will prompt the user to provide them in further steps.
